Child-resistant mechanisms aren’t just about adding an extra layer of plastic. They involve precise engineering. For instance, many kits use “push-and-turn” caps that require a combination of downward pressure and rotational force to open—a motion that’s challenging for children under 5 but manageable for adults. Studies show that 90% of kids can’t open these caps within 5 minutes, while adults typically unlock them in under 15 seconds. This balance between accessibility and safety is why organizations like ASTM International enforce standards like ASTM D3475, which specifies torque resistance and material durability for child-resistant packaging.

Similarly, Fillersfairy’s compliance with ISO 8317 standards—a globally recognized benchmark for reclosable child-resistant packaging—ensures their kits undergo rigorous testing. Each batch is tested by panels of 50 children aged 42–51 months, and the design must prevent 85% of kids from opening it within 5 minutes. If even 20% succeed, the design fails certification.
